    If you had looked on the Epson site you would have found that
    Epson quote the same number C13T29864010 for the pack of inks for both models.

  • Thanks guys! In relation to installing compatible cartridges just give em a good shake & check the chip on bottom is clean-can't hurt to give it a wipe. On my system it just says 'you are using non-compatible inks which could damage your printer (or words to that effect)-just click continue & all should be fine.   • Update! Xp247 set up, normal 4 set of Epson cartridges around £30, compatible for xp235 which as discussed earlier are the SAME cartridge, a tenner with free delivery or click and collect fro eBay.

    Funnily enough, if you Google 'Epson xp247 compatible ink cartridge' the cheapest that appears is around £22!!! I think some extra money is being made somewhere lol!

    Also, I got no ' you are not using compatible ink, this may damagy your printer' message! On set up I did however disable the software/firmware update option to 'futureproof' against any updates making the compatibles unable to function, but will keep the empty original Epson cartridges that came with the printer to pop back in just in case it needs repairing during the guarantee period!
